近距离放入睡眠模式

学到更多常见问题解答教程

2个帖子/ 0新
最后一篇
斯坦利_yeh.
离线
最后一次露面:1年5个月前
加入:2016-12-23 06:52
近距离放入睡眠模式

嗨,
我正在使用da14585和sdk6.4.2。
我们的客户设计了一个名为“低功耗模式”的模式
一旦找到电压太低,DA14585将关闭除RTC之外的所有功能(BLE,RF,外围设备等)。
这意味着日期和时间应该保持在某个地方并关闭所有功能,直到电池开始充电。

以下是我的计划,我不确定它是否有效。你能给我一些建议吗?
1.声明“UINT32_T秒”以节省UNIX时间戳格式的时间,并确保变量存储在“RETETINE_MEM_AREA0”中。
2.使用Timer0或Timer2每秒将1添加1到变量。
3.停止BLE广告,然后延伸睡眠。
4.设备充电时,唤醒并启动广告。

顺便说一下,我只是很好奇,在DA14585中有Timer1吗?我可以找到timer0和timer2但没有timer1在文档中,为什么?

非常感谢你。

设备:
mt_dialog.
离线
最后一次露面:3周2天前
员工
加入:2015-06-08 11:34
嗨斯坦利_yeh,

嗨斯坦利_yeh,

几个关于您所提到的内容的评论,当设备与所有外围设备一起睡眠时,定时器(0和2)熄灭,并且在585中没有计时器1模块,计时器仅是TIMER0和TIMER2。

谢谢mt_dialog.